London - Europe's stock markets mainly fell on Wednesday, mirroring a downbeat session in Asia, as investors examined weak data on the eve of the European Central Bank's (ECB) latest interest rate gathering.
London's benchmark FTSE 100 index of top companies dropped 0.30% to 6 868.50 points in midday trade.
Frankfurt's DAX 30 slid 0.16% to 11 262 points but the CAC 40 index in Paris rose 0.14% to 4 875.80 from Tuesday's close.
